Blue Planet's focused Construction & Demolition (C&D) Waste and Recycling Program saves clients as much as 25% on overall C&D costs when diverting C&D recyclable materials from landfills.  In addition, materials such as scrap metal may yield rebates upwards of $100 per ton (based on spot market pricing).  Diverting wastes from landfills to recycling and beneficial reuse reflects good corporate citizenship and positively impacts customers, shareholders and industry leaders.  Upon request, Blue Planet can validate the beneficial uses the recycled materials are going to: (example: sheetrock being reprocessed as fertilizer).

Profitable waste-to-market solutions can be applied in-line with local market capabilities for the following materials:
  • Organics
  • Cardboard
  • Paper
  • Plastics
  • Metal
  • Wood
  • Sheetrock
  • Concrete
  • Glass (windows/mirrors)
  • Universal Waste
  • e-Waste
  • Bottles/Cans (glass/plastic/metal)
 
When required for third-party LEED Certification, Blue Planet will track the materials being diverted through the C&D Recycling Program and provide robust reporting to customers documenting the chain of custody for each component of the project’s waste stream.
